# Flaglight Rollouts — Approvals

Quick version for on-call: any rollout touching more than 5% of traffic needs an approval in Flaglight before the ramp continues. Kill switches don't need approval — just flip them and note it in the incident channel. Scheduled ramps pause automatically if error budget burns hot. If you're stuck at 2 a.m. with a pending approval, there's one person authorized to override, and that's the approver below.

account owner for tagep-bafof: Norael Gilax Juleth

**Key Ceremony Checklist — Item 7: Queuescale Autoscaler Keys**

Rotate the signing keys the Queuescale autoscaler uses to authorize scale events against the Brimfield queue tier. Pause the controller first so no scale decisions fire mid-rotation, then verify queue depth stays flat for five minutes after resume. Support should log the ceremony timestamp in the tracker. The sealed envelope for emergency controller unlock contains the passphrase recorded below.

strongbox words: ulamir-ulaix

## Building Access — Spares Room (Hullbrook Annex)

Contractors: the spare hardware room is down the east corridor on the ground floor, third door on the left. Sign in at the front desk first and grab a visitor lanyard. Anything you take out, jot it in the blue logbook — yes, even the little stuff. The door self-locks, so don't wedge it. To get in, punch in the code below.

staff pass of hagug-taguf = bdg-HJ-9

Quick vendor note for the sync: we're still seeing clock skew between the Quillbox build agents — up to 40 seconds on the older pool, which is breaking artifact signing on Project Mallowgate. Quillbox says it's an NTP config issue on their side and promised a patched image last week, but nothing yet. I'd like someone to lean on them before Thursday's release cut. Their support channel is slow, so go straight to our account rep.

billing contact of bafof-bahap = kelion_wenys_holius@crelvodata.test